The Anteroom Experience x Gordon & MacPhail

An Intimate Highland Escape

Dornoch Whisky Festival Weekend | 24–26 October 2025

Step into a world where whisky heritage, Highland craftsmanship, and fine dining converge. For one exclusive weekend during the Dornoch Whisky Festival, Links House presents a special edition of The Anteroom Experience, hosted in partnership with Stephen Rankin, Director of Prestige at Gordon & MacPhail.

A fourth-generation custodian of one of Scotland’s most iconic independent bottlers and distillers, Stephen brings extraordinary knowledge, warmth, and storytelling to every dram. Across two days, guests will be immersed in a journey of whisky, artistry, and Highland hospitality, culminating in an unforgettable Supper Club in The Anteroom.
